Nestled between two palms, this gorgeous, fully restored 1930 craftsman cottage offers a blend of old charm and modern luxuries. Located just a 10-15 minute walk to downtown, this home features luxury touches throughout the entire space to make you feel at home. Situated on the historic Freedom Trail, this property is steeped in St. Augustine history, once home to the Whites, a local family significant to the civil rights movement. The property layout includes a first floor with two bedrooms, each with a queen bed, and a living room sofa that converts to a queen bed. Enjoy a spacious open dining and living area, and a luxury kitchen fully equipped for meals at home, complete with a gas stovetop and custom cabinetry. The first floor also has two bathrooms, one with a claw tub and another with a walk-in rain head shower. The second floor features a bedroom with a king-size bed and a full bathroom with a walk-in shower. Outdoors, relax by the fire table with Adirondack chairs or on the spacious front porch with a dining table and cozy seating for everyone. St. Augustine, known as the nation’s most historic city, offers a charming experience with Lincolnville's largest concentration of late Victorian era buildings, listed on the National Register of Historic Places. This 140-acre walkable neighborhood is within walking distance of St. Augustine’s tourism epicenter. Enjoy flavorful dining, art, and culture with an abundance of entertainment right on your doorstep. Nearby attractions include the St. Augustine Distillery, St. Augustine Fish Camp, and San Sebastian Winery. With its great location, guests can easily walk to shops, top restaurants, art galleries, and attractions. Alternatively, explore the town on wheels by bringing your bikes or renting from Drifters, who offer daily bike rentals delivered directly to the home. The Old Town Trolley Tours provide a fun way to see the city with a hop-on, hop-off service that includes complimentary admission to the St. Augustine History Museum. Welcome to St. Augustine, America's oldest continuously inhabited European settlement and a coastal Florida treasure. Located along the northeastern coast, this historic city seamlessly combines Spanish colonial architecture with Atlantic beaches and contemporary living. Current rental trends show average apartment rates of $1,538, with a slight decrease of 1.37% over the past year, making coastal living here increasingly accessible.

The Ancient City, as locals know it, offers diverse housing options from downtown apartments to waterfront communities near Anastasia Island. At the city's center stands the Castillo de San Marcos, while the historic district's brick-lined St. George Street houses local shops and restaurants. Outdoor enthusiasts enjoy Anastasia State Park and the Atlantic beaches along A1A. Flagler College, housed in the former Hotel Ponce de Leon, brings energy to the downtown area.
